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bilberry Tortrix | Fungi |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Fungi (Fungi)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Ascomycota (Sac Fungi)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Dothideomycetes (Dothideomycetes)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Jahnulales (Jahnulales) |
| Family | Tortricidae | Aliquandostipitaceae |
| Genus | Aphelia | Xylomyces |
| Species | Aphelia viburnana | Xylomyces rhizophorae |
